How they compare
Saint Lucia currently reports 332.22 against 167.24 in South-Eastern Asia, a difference of 164.98.
That makes Saint Lucia's figure about 2.0 times South-Eastern Asia's.
Across all 6 years both countries report, Saint Lucia has been ahead every year.
South-Eastern Asia ranks 4th and Saint Lucia ranks 4th of 32 groups.
Saint Lucia has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| South-Eastern Asia | Saint Lucia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 159.97 | 212.49 | 52.52 | Saint Lucia |
| 2000s | 157.48 | 246.73 | 89.25 | Saint Lucia |
| 2010s | 160.24 | 289.31 | 129.08 | Saint Lucia |
| 2020s | 166.67 | 323.68 | 157.01 | Saint Lucia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
